Listen "Man Born Blind (Laetare Sunday)"
Episode Synopsis
Homily given during a "live streaming" of the Mass in the rectory chapel at St. Veronica Catholic Church in Chantilly, VA on Sunday, March 22, 2020 during the coronavirus pandemic on the 4th Sunday in Lent (Year A).
Mass Readings were as follows:
1 Samuel 16:1b, 6-7, 10-13a -- "The Spirit of the Lord rushed upon David"
Psalm 23 -- "The Lord is my shepherd; there is nothing I shall want"
Ephesians 5:8-14 -- "You were once darkness, but now you are light in the Lord"
John 9:1-41 -- "I do believe, Lord"
